1map logoGo to main page

Calgary, Alberta to Riviera Maya, Quintana Roo from $210: 4 ways by bus, train, flight or car

Compare Travel Options and Prices

from
Calgary, Canada
to
Riviera Maya, Mexico

How to Get from Calgary to Riviera Maya: Cheapest, Fastest and Best Way

1Map provides directions to cities, towns, landmarks, attractions, and addresses worldwide, offering thousands of multi-modal routes to easily get you from point A to point B.

$210 - Plane, FerryBest price
5977 kmDistance
12h 26m Fastest

Compare Train, Bus, Flight, and Driving Options

Get detailed, step-by-step directions below for your trip from Calgary to Riviera Maya with 1Map travel planner. Easily compare ticket prices, explore various transport options, and find the best routes for a seamless and cost-effective travel experience.

Company
Various
Plane
Drive
Average Duration
12h  26m
Estimated price
$210-550
Cheapest
Company
Various
Drive
Average Duration
49h 
Estimated price
$850-1228
Recommended
route map
Distance: 5977 km
Duration: 12h 26m

See more options

Company
Ultramar Ferry, Winjet
Drive
Average Duration
40m
Estimated price
$9-18
Company
Various
Plane
Average Duration
8h  6m
Estimated price
$187-950

Traveling From Calgary to Riviera Maya

The journey from Calgary to Riviera Maya offers a striking contrast between the vibrant urban landscape of Canada and the sun-kissed beaches of Mexico, promising a diverse travel experience.

Best Neighbourhoods in Riviera Maya

Riviera Maya boasts diverse neighborhoods, each offering its own charm and attractions.

Playa del Carmen
• Bustling nightlife and beach clubs.
• Trendy shops and artisan markets.
Tulum
• Famous for stunning beachside ruins.
• Eco-friendly retreats and yoga studios.
Akumal
• Excellent snorkeling with sea turtles.
• Laid-back atmosphere perfect for relaxation.

Best Times To Visit Riviera Maya's Attractions

Timing your visits to attractions can greatly enhance your Riviera Maya experience.

Chichen Itza
Visit early in the morning or late afternoon to avoid large crowds and enjoy cooler temperatures.
Xel-Ha Park
Weekdays are best to explore this aquatic paradise with fewer visitors and shorter lines.
Tulum Ruins
Early morning visits offer stunning sunrise views and fewer tourists at the site.

Riviera Maya Weather: What to Expect Year-Round

Riviera Maya enjoys a tropical climate with warm temperatures year-round, making it a desirable destination at any time. The best months to visit are December through April, when you'll experience lower humidity and minimal rainfall, enhancing your outdoor adventures.

Dining Recommendation

While in Riviera Maya, try the fresh ceviche at La Cueva del Chango, where the combination of locally sourced seafood and zesty lime delivers an explosion of flavors that contrasts sharply with Calgary's hearty, meat-centric dishes. The vibrant setting, infused with local culture and a laid-back atmosphere, transforms your meal into a memorable experience.

Calgary - Riviera Maya operators

Explore transport companies operating between Calgary and Riviera Maya, with prices starting at . These companies offer competitive pricing, flexible schedules, and comfortable travel experiences.

Plane Show flights
Website
flyaerus.com

Plane from Calgary to Cozumel

Average Duration
7h 15m
Estimated price
$180-950
Website
united.com

Plane from Calgary to Cozumel

Average Duration
7h 14m
Estimated price
$250-900
Website
aa.com

Plane from Calgary to Cozumel

Average Duration
7h 24m
Estimated price
$240-800
Website
delta.com

Plane from Calgary to Cozumel

Average Duration
11h 22m
Estimated price
$240-1
Ferry
Contact phone
+52 998 460 3084
Website
ultramarferry.com

Ferry from Cozumel to Playa del Carmen

Average Duration
40m
Estimated price
$9-18
Contact phone
+52 987 872 1588
Website
winjet.mx

Ferry from Cozumel to Playa del Carmen

Average Duration
45m
Estimated price
$6-14

Frequently asked questions

Find out more about the route from Calgary to Riviera Maya.

Or choose the category:
The distance between Calgary and Riviera Maya is approximately 4147 km by air and 6012 km by road. The typical travel time from Calgary to Riviera Maya is about 9 hours and 8 minutes when flying out from Calgary and then taking a shuttle to Riviera Maya.
The most cost-effective and time-efficient transportation option for traveling from Calgary to Riviera Maya is to fly from Calgary and then take a shuttle. This option takes approximately 9 hours and 8 minutes and costs between C$227 to C$734. Flying is the fastest way to reach Riviera Maya from Calgary, and taking a shuttle is a convenient option to reach your final destination. Other transportation options, such as driving, would take significantly longer due to the distance of 6012 kilometers.
To get from Calgary to Riviera Maya without using public transportation, you can consider driving. The road distance between the two cities is approximately 6012 km, which would take approximately 2 days and 19 hours. However, it is important to note that the price for such a long drive can vary, with estimates ranging from C$1134 to C$1735.
The flight between Calgary and Riviera Maya typically takes around 5 hours and 30 minutes. This is for a direct flight from Calgary Airport to Cancun Airport. The cost of the flight can vary depending on factors such as the time of booking and any additional services or baggage fees. Generally, prices for this route range from around $400 to $700 per person, but it is advisable to check with airlines for the most accurate and current pricing information.
There are plenty of accommodation options in Riviera Maya. With over 1662 hotels to choose from, you will definitely find a suitable place to stay. Prices for hotels start at C$160 per night, offering a range of budget-friendly and luxury options.